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All
Print Page as PDF
Routine: GMRADSP3

Package: Adverse Reaction Tracking

Routine: GMRADSP3


Information

GMRADSP3 ;HIRMFO/YMP,RM,WAA-PRINT PATIENT A/AR ; 8/16/92

Source Information

Source file <GMRADSP3.m>

Call Graph

Call Graph

Call Graph Total: 5

Package Total Call Graph
Adverse Reaction Tracking 2 DISP1^GMRAPEM1  $$STPCK^GMRAUTL1  
VA FileMan 2 D^DIQ  ^DIR  
Kernel 1 $$FMTE^XLFDT  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 10

Package Total Caller Graph
Adverse Reaction Tracking 10 GMRADSP2  GMRADSP4  GMRADSP5  GMRADSP6  GMRAPED0  GMRAPEM1  GMRAPEM2  GMRASIG1  
GMRAU851  GMRAUTL  

Entry Points

Name Comments DBIA/ICR reference
EN1 ;
ENDING ;
SEVERE ;
ERROR ;
EXIT ;
WRITE ; WRITE THE NEXT LINE OF THE REPORT
EOP ; END OF PAGE
HDR ; PRINT HEADER FOR REPORT
ENDPG ;HANDLE EOP

External References

Name Field # of Occurrence
D^DIQ SEVERE+5, ERROR+6
^DIR ENDPG+2
DISP1^GMRAPEM1 SEVERE+8, ERROR+8
$$STPCK^GMRAUTL1 HDR+6, ENDPG+5
$$FMTE^XLFDT EN1+12

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: @IOF
  • Line Location: HDR+1
Function Call: WRITE
  • Prompt: !,GMRAHEAD(X)
  • Line Location: HDR+5
Routine Call
  • DIR
  • Line Location:
    • ENDPG+2

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^GMR(120.8 - [#120.8] EN1+6, EN1+8, ERROR+4, ERROR+6
^GMRD(120.83 - [#120.83] EN1+1, EN1+10
^VA(200 - [#200] SEVERE+4, ERROR+5

Label References

Name Line Occurrences
ENDPG EOP+1
EOP SEVERE+7, ERROR+7
ERROR SEVERE+1
EXIT SEVERE+6, SEVERE+7, SEVERE+8, ERROR+1, ERROR+7, ERROR+8
SEVERE ENDING+2
WRITE EN1+2, EN1+15, ENDING+1, ENDING+4, SEVERE+2, SEVERE+6, ERROR+2, ERROR+3, ERROR+6, EXIT+1
EXIT+2

Naked Globals

Name Field # of Occurrence
^("ER" ERROR+4, ERROR+6
^(0 EN1+10, SEVERE+4, ERROR+5

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
DIR ENDPG+2!
DIR(0 ENDPG+2*
>> GMRAAL EXIT+2
>> GMRAERR ERROR+1
>> GMRAFT EN1+3*, WRITE+1*, HDR+4*
>> GMRAHDR( WRITE+1
>> GMRAHDR(1 EN1+4*, EN1+5*, EN1+14, EN1+15*, ENDING+3*, SEVERE+3*, ERROR+3*, ERROR+4*, EXIT+2*
>> GMRAHDR(2 SEVERE+5*, ERROR+3*, ERROR+6*
>> GMRAHEAD( HDR+5
>> GMRALIN( WRITE+1
>> GMRALIN(1 EN1+10*, EN1+11*, EN1+13*, EN1+14*, ENDING+3*, SEVERE+4*, ERROR+3*, ERROR+5*, EXIT+2*
>> GMRALIN(2 SEVERE+5*, ERROR+3*, ERROR+6*
>> GMRANAME ERROR+4*, ERROR+5
>> GMRAOTH EN1+1*, EN1+10
>> GMRAOUT EN1+2, EN1+6, ENDING+1, ENDING+4, SEVERE+2, SEVERE+6, SEVERE+7, SEVERE+8, ERROR+2, ERROR+3
ERROR+6, ERROR+7, ERROR+8, EXIT+1, EXIT+2, EOP+1, HDR+6*, ENDPG+1, ENDPG+3*, ENDPG+5*
>> GMRAPA EN1+6, EN1+8, SEVERE+8, ERROR+4, ERROR+6, ERROR+8, EXIT+2
>> GMRAPA(0 ENDING+2, ENDING+3, SEVERE+1, SEVERE+4, SEVERE+5
>> GMRAPG HDR+2, HDR+3*
>> GMRAPRNT EXIT+1, EXIT+2
>> GMRAREA EN1+3*, EN1+6*, EN1+8
>> GMRARRAY( EXIT+2
>> GMRASP( WRITE+1
>> GMRASP(1 EN1+2*, EN1+4*, EN1+5*, EN1+15*, ENDING+1*, ENDING+3*, SEVERE+2*, SEVERE+3*, ERROR+2*, ERROR+3*
ERROR+4*, EXIT+1*, EXIT+2*, WRITE+1
>> GMRASP(2 EN1+2*, ENDING+1*, SEVERE+2*, SEVERE+5*, ERROR+2*, ERROR+3*, ERROR+6*, EXIT+1*, EXIT+2*, WRITE+1
>> GMRAVFY EN1+4, EN1+14, EN1+17
GMRAX EN1+7~, EN1+8*, EN1+9, EN1+10, EN1+11, EN1+12
GMRAZ EN1+7~, EN1+12*, EN1+13
IOF HDR+1, HDR+2
IOSL SEVERE+7, ERROR+7, WRITE+2
IOST HDR+1, ENDPG+1
U EN1+10, EN1+11, EN1+12, ENDING+2, ENDING+3, SEVERE+1, SEVERE+4, SEVERE+5, ERROR+4, ERROR+5
ERROR+6
>> X WRITE+1*, HDR+5*
>> Y SEVERE+5*, ERROR+6*, ENDPG+3
>> ZTQUEUED HDR+6, ENDPG+5
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All